CHAPTER 5: How To Choose Accessories That Upgrade ANY Outfit

Accessories determine the energy of your outfit.

Street Style Accessories

  • Mini backpacks, crossbody bags
  • Oversized shades
  • Chunky sneakers or platform boots

Sophisticated Accessories

  • Gold or silver minimalist jewelry
  • Chain strap bags
  • Pointed heels

If the outfit feels too casual, add jewelry.
If the outfit feels too formal, swap heels for sneakers.

CHAPTER 9: How to Build a Capsule Closet (Street-to-Chic Edition)

Here are the only 10 items you need to create 30+ outfits:

CategoryPiece
TopsFitted turtleneck, basic white tee
BottomsWide-leg pants, high-waist mini
OuterwearCropped jacket, tailored blazer
DressesOne elegant wrap dress, one mini
ShoesSneakers + heels
AccessoriesGold hoops + crossbody bag

Keep fabrics high-quality and designs simple — your closet instantly becomes more flexible.
